I am a bit leery about the design, I'm convinced it was not one of GM's best ideas. There is also more than one owner who has retrofit the auto park with a linear actuator, which gets rid of the hydraulic cylinder, the RGS, the original pump relay, and off course the pump and reservoir. It eliminates about eight hydraulic leak potentials and greatly simplifies the brake. All this still relies on the drum brake, which is why I insist in giving that a good look ,,, regardless of what else I do.
